Abstract

In 1998, Jorgensen and Pedersen constructed the first example of a singular continuous spectral measure. Precisely, they proved that the self-similar measure generated by the iterated function system \(x-1)/(4),(x+1)/(4)\ with equal weights, denoted by μ1/4, is a spectral measure with a spectrum Λ4, called the canonical spectrum,Λ4 := \set ∑j=0m-1εj4j: m≥ 1, εj∈\0,1\ . For f∈ L11/4), let Sn f be the n-th partial sum of its Mock Fourier series with respect to Λ4. We prove that the associated maximal operator Sf=supn|Sn f| is of weak type (1,1). Consequently, Sn f→ f μ1/4-almost everywhere on \supp(μ1/4). This solves a long-standing open problem of Strichartz \cite[p.~341]Str06.
